UDocumentation UE5.7 10.02.2026 (Source)
API documentation for Unreal Engine 5.7
UE::IoStore::JournaledCache::FDiskPhrase Struct Reference

Public Member Functions

 FDiskPhrase (TArray< FDataEntry > &InEntries, int32 InMaxEntries, uint32 DataSize)
 
 FDiskPhrase (FDiskPhrase &&)=default
 
bool Add (uint64 Key, FIoBuffer &&Data, uint32 PartialBias=0)
 
void Drop ()
 
const FDataEntryGetEntries () const
 
int32 GetEntryCount () const
 
uint8GetPhraseData () const
 
uint32 GetDataSize () const
 
int32 GetRemainingEntries () const
 

Constructor & Destructor Documentation

◆ FDiskPhrase() [1/2]

UE::IoStore::JournaledCache::FDiskPhrase::FDiskPhrase ( TArray< FDataEntry > &  InEntries,
int32  InMaxEntries,
uint32  DataSize 
)

◆ FDiskPhrase() [2/2]

UE::IoStore::JournaledCache::FDiskPhrase::FDiskPhrase ( FDiskPhrase &&  )
default

Member Function Documentation

◆ Add()

bool UE::IoStore::JournaledCache::FDiskPhrase::Add ( uint64  Key,
FIoBuffer &&  Data,
uint32  PartialBias = 0 
)

◆ Drop()

void UE::IoStore::JournaledCache::FDiskPhrase::Drop ( )
inline

◆ GetDataSize()

uint32 UE::IoStore::JournaledCache::FDiskPhrase::GetDataSize ( ) const
inline

◆ GetEntries()

const FDataEntry * UE::IoStore::JournaledCache::FDiskPhrase::GetEntries ( ) const
inline

◆ GetEntryCount()

int32 UE::IoStore::JournaledCache::FDiskPhrase::GetEntryCount ( ) const
inline

◆ GetPhraseData()

uint8 * UE::IoStore::JournaledCache::FDiskPhrase::GetPhraseData ( ) const
inline

◆ GetRemainingEntries()

int32 UE::IoStore::JournaledCache::FDiskPhrase::GetRemainingEntries ( ) const
inline

The documentation for this struct was generated from the following file: